General Description: Serve as an extension of the sales team to deliver Emerson Reid (ER)/Rogers Benefit Group and My Benefit Advisor’s (MBA) value-added services to brokers and clients. Focus is on employee benefits in the marketplace. Work closely with the VP Benefits Counsel and Marketing department to develop broker training and client presentations. Coordinate trainings for internal and external clients. Responsible for meeting with leading brokers and ER/Rogers/MBA partners at the direction of sales leaders in assigned regional territories.


Responsibilities:

  • Act as subject matter expert on employee benefit issues.
  • Create and oversee employee benefit training materials. Includes webinars, seminars, and podcasts for internal and external use.
  • Educate internal staff, brokers, and clients on current trends in the health care industry.
  • Deal directly with internal staff and brokers on various employee benefit issues and work towards resolution of issues.
  • Work with sales leaders and attend meetings with brokers.
  • Participate in pre-sales meetings with Account Executives and other appropriate parties.
  • Collaborate with Marketing team to develop tools to improve communication/education of products. Work with Account Executives to deliver these tools to the brokers and their clients.
  • Identify and recommend opportunities and initiatives for program improvements.

Knowledge, Skills and Abilities:

  • 7 years + experience working in group insurance and/or account management.
  • Bachelor’s degree required; Master’s degree preferred.
  • Demonstrated success in sales and/or account management.
  • Familiarity with products, services, competitive offerings, market needs, and industry trends.
  • Resourceful, persuasive, and effective leader when dealing with clients and brokers.
  • Ability to understand, interpret, and convey technical information to others.
  • Excellent analytical, problem solving, and conflict resolution skills.
  • Excellent verbal, written, and interpersonal communication and presentation skills.
  • Working knowledge of Microsoft Office products, including Word, Excel, and PowerPoint.
  • Excellent organizational, time management, and multi-tasking skills.
